What is ntu in turbidity?

NTU stands for turbidimetric turbidity unit, which is the unit used to measure the turbidity of a fluid or the presence of suspended particles in water. The higher the focus of suspended matter in water, the dirtier it looks and the higher the turbidity.
NTU units are mostly used in water purification plants. We favor to make use of suspended solids (SS) measured in mg/l or ppm because we function primarily within the wastewater therapy plant market, however there’s a relationship between suspended solids and NTU.
The relationship between NTU and suspended solids is as follows: 1 mg/l (ppm) is equal to 3 NTU. for instance, 300 mg/l (ppm) of SS is 900 NTU.
Different turbidity of water

According to the World Health Organization, the turbidity of consuming water mustn’t exceed 5 NTU.
What is the difference between turbidity models NTU, FNU, FTU, JTU and FAU?

NTU stands for Turbidimetric Turbidity Units and indicates that the instrument is measuring the scattered gentle of the pattern at an angle of 90 levels to the incident mild.
FNU stands for Formazin Nephelometric Units and likewise signifies that the instrument is measuring scattered gentle from a pattern at an angle of 90 degrees to the incident mild. fnu is mostly utilized in reference to ISO 7027 (European) turbidity methodology.
NTU is most commonly used in reference to USEPA Method a hundred and eighty.1 or the usual methodology for water and wastewater examination.
When formalin was originally adopted as the first reference commonplace for turbidity, FTU units or formalin turbidity items had been used. However, these items don’t specify how the instrument measures the sample.
JTU or Jackson turbidity items are the historic models used when measurements had been made visually using a Jackson candle turbidimeter. Pour water into the test tube until the flame is not visible below the take a look at tube.
FAU or Formazin attenuation models indicate that the instrument is measuring the discount of transmitted light in a sample at an angle of a hundred and eighty degrees to the incident gentle. This kind of measurement is often carried out in a spectrophotometer or colorimeter and is not thought of a sound turbidity measurement by most regulatory agencies.
The turbidity units NTU, FNU, FTU and FAU are primarily based on calibrations using the identical formazin major standards. Therefore, when measuring the formazin requirements, the values would be the identical for each unit, but the values on the samples could range considerably.
